This exceptional end-of-terrace townhouse offers a rare opportunity to realize a high-quality, fully prepared premium home in Munich’s exclusive Herzogpark district. The property currently comprises approx. 130 sqm of living space and benefits from an approved planning permission to extend the living area to approx. 209 sqm. All execution plans, construction specifications and structural calculations are already in place. The planned conversion envisions a light-filled townhouse with an open-plan living area, generous floor-to-ceiling windows and a sunny south-facing garden. The layout provides for five rooms, three modern bathrooms, a guest WC, as well as a hobby and fitness area in the basement, technical rooms and pre-installed connections for a sauna. Modern building services such as underfloor heating, electric shutters and photovoltaic pre-installation ensure a high level of living comfort and long-term value retention.   • Commission noteIn the event of the conclusion of a purchase agreement for the aforementioned property, a buyer's commission of 3.57% incl. 19% VAT is due from the notarized purchase price. However, within the scope of application of §§ 656a ff. of the German Civil Code, the amount of the buyer's commission is limited by the commission to be paid by the seller. The payment of the commission is regulated in the purchase contract.

Location info

The property is located in one of Munich’s most exclusive residential areas – Herzogpark in Bogenhausen. This prestigious neighbourhood has been among the city’s most sought-after addresses for decades and is defined by its tranquil, green surroundings combined with excellent connectivity. The English Garden and the Isar riverbanks are within easy walking distance, offering exceptional recreational and leisure opportunities. A wide range of sports and outdoor activities is available right on the doorstep. Shopping facilities, restaurants, schools and all amenities for daily needs are conveniently located nearby. Munich’s city centre can be reached quickly by both car and public transport, while Munich Airport is easily accessible via the Middle Ring and the motorway network.
